Analysis of Rcc and Psc Bridge Deck Slab for Various Spans [ ]


The effect of various span on single-span reinforced concrete bridges and PSC bridges are analysed using the finite-element method and the results are presented in this paper. Investigations are carried out on RC slab bridge decks and PSC bridge decks to study the influence of aspect ratio, span and type of load. The finite-element analysis results for bridges are compared to the reference analytical solution for dead load, IRC Class AA loading. Also comparative analysis of response of RCC and PSC slab bridge decks with that of equivalent of FEM analysis of bridge deck is made. Number of bridge models is analysed and the variation of critical structural response parameters such as longitudinal bending moment, longitudinal stresses and support reaction with analytical solution is studied. The benefit of prestressing is reflected more significantly increase in longitudinal bending moment and longitudinal stresses.
